About the Team

The Product Policy team is responsible for the development, implementation, enforcement, and communication of the policies that govern the use of OpenAI’s services, including ChatGPT, GPTs, the GPT store, and the OpenAI API. The team is instrumental in developing policy frameworks and strategic priorities to best enable both innovative and responsible use of AI so that our groundbreaking technologies are truly used to benefit all people in pursuit of our mission.

About the Role

As Data Scientist and early member of our Measurement team on Product Policy, you will help to ensure a data-driven policy development culture at OpenAI. You will leverage data on user behavior to define short and long-term policy priorities, analyze trade-offs, and define ‘north star' metrics that measure the success of our policies & enforcements.

In this role, you will:

  • Embed as a member of the product policy team, focused on applying data-insights to the full lifecycle of policy development, implementation, and enforcement  

  • Stand up an initial assessment of policy priorities using internal data 

  • Collaborate cross-functionally across the organization, including with  Policy Research, Safety Systems, Intel & Investigations, Global Affairs, to coordinate research and data insights , and more

  • Establish a data-driven policy development culture by driving the definition, tracking, and operationalizing of policy-success metrics

  • Develop and socialize dashboards, reports, and other ways of enabling the team and company to answer policy data questions

You might thrive in this role if you have:

  • 7+ years experience in a quantitative role navigating highly ambiguous environments, ideally as a founding data scientist, researcher, or product analyst 

  • Defined, implemented, and operationalized new feature and product-level metrics from scratch, especially in ambiguous areas related to AI policy or social science 

  • Strategic insights beyond the paradigm of statistical significance testing

  • An interest in user behavior and identifying optimized approaches to hard problems 

  • Excellent communication skills with demonstrated ability to communicate with product managers, engineers, researchers, and executives alike

You could be an especially great fit if you have:

  • A background in social science, philosophy, ethics, and/or economics

  • Familiarity with major AI policy questions facing the company and the world
